Transaction 43e328dd21f87234fb266229a70de123f3057cf9cc66b21b56d734d3c20ad387
1 Input
1 Output
-
43e328dd21f87234fb266229a70de123f3057cf9cc66b21b56d734d3c20ad387:0
- value
- 2989971
- script pubkey
- OP_0 OP_PUSHBYTES_20 71ffb251930d50ea3c80332d27ad1b98c9bd5ade
- address
- bc1qw8lmy5vnp4gw50yqxvkj0tgmnrym6kk75ngqpc